The Macro View: Give it to me Raw

The "German Baby Boom" was a shock to the global economy, reportedly leading to volatility in the wage market, but the real story is what happens next. In an economy this dynamic, change is the only constant.

You may have noticed that most raw resources have hovered steadily between 0.07 and 0.08, with one notable exception: Medical Plants recently climbed to a historic 0.09.

While new citizens prioritize buying refined materials like Steel and Concrete to boost their immediate economic output, they are now pouring that earned capital back into raw materials like Iron and Limestone to fuel their own production loops.

Furthermore, Oil prices showed a slow, linear crawl throughout late January. Historically a sleeper resource used for bunker filling, the steady rise in prices suggests that military oil consumption is finally catching up to supply.

PRO-TIP: Raw resources stay close to the "PP-per-BTC" break-even because they have no inherent utility and a steady supply from newly opened companies. Refined goods (Steel, Concrete, Oil) carry the utility premium: many citizens choose to pay extra in order to build and upgrade their companies now, rather than waiting for a market dip that may never come.

The Food Market: Salt Bae's Wet Dream

THE MAURITIUS FACTOR: Despite rumors of a bread shortage in Mauritius, officials have denied a crisis https://app.warera.io/article/697a561f5d0216bdbfb7579a. However, in the world of the Ticker, a denial is often a leading indicator.

At today's prices, the efficiency map has shifted:

  • The "Penny-Pincher" (Bread - 1.67): At 1.67 for 10 HP (0.167 per HP), bread is currently the cheapest way to heal. However, it is the clear loser for serious soldiers. It clogs your hunger slots and offers zero stamina for a real fight. Only those sustaining themselves through their own mills and bakeries will resort to this choice.

  • The "Efficiency King" (Steak - 3.78): Steak has risen in price but remains the optimal choice for growth. At 3.78 for 20 HP (0.189 per HP), you pay a slight premium for double the combat stamina of bread.

  • The "Heavy Hitter" (Cooked Fish - 7.29): With a staggering cost of 0.243 per HP, fish is strictly for those with deep pockets who need to burst through tons of HP in a single combat round.
